Output 491bbd0ff8cce022e241476eb66f3c059c8120d17a48b601e1aa75304c2db7e8:43

value
357291
script pubkey
OP_0 OP_PUSHBYTES_20 21bc9840a8c84a2c676e17223256ccbf23cb5814
address
bc1qyx7fss9gep9zcemwzu3ry4kvhu3ukkq507vd0u
transaction
491bbd0ff8cce022e241476eb66f3c059c8120d17a48b601e1aa75304c2db7e8
confirmations
2873
spent
true